Analyze Each Frame
Frame-by-frame analysis presents an in-depth approach to scrutinizing visual media. It requires carefully examining each individual frame of a sequence, highlighting subtle changes and details that may easily missed when viewing the entire sequence as a whole. This process is extremely valuable in various fields such as film analysis, animation production, and security footage review. By analyzing each frame individually, experts can uncover patterns, discrepancies, and key details that contribute to a holistic understanding of the visual narrative.

Deconstructing Cinema
Film criticism is a multifaceted discipline, demanding a delicate balance between subjective interpretation and objective analysis. It requires the skill to deconstruct narrative structure, cinematic techniques, and thematic content, all while engaging with the film's historical and cultural context. A skilled critic is expected to have a deep understanding of film theory and history, coupled with a nuanced perspective.
Their reviews should not merely rehash the plot but rather illuminate the film's deeper meaning and impact. Ultimately, the art of film criticism lies in translating cinematic experiences into insightful and thought-provoking discourse.
